Subject: Re: [PATCH 4/8] clk: qcom: ipq5332: add gpll0_out_aux clock
Date: Mon, 30 Oct 2023 11:57:06 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<ac223f97efea0d5077a4e3e4dbd805b4.sboyd@kernel.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20231030-ipq5332-nsscc-v1-4-6162a2c65f0a@quicinc.com>
Quoting Kathiravan Thirumoorthy (2023-10-30 02:47:19)
> Add support for gpll0_out_aux clock which acts as the parent for
> certain networking subsystem (NSS) clocks.
>
> Signed-off-by: Kathiravan Thirumoorthy <quic_kathirav@quicinc.com>
> ---
> drivers/clk/qcom/gcc-ipq5332.c | 14 ++++++++++++++
> 1 file changed, 14 insertions(+)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/clk/qcom/gcc-ipq5332.c b/drivers/clk/qcom/gcc-ipq5332.c
> index 235849876a9a..966bb7ca8854 100644
> --- a/drivers/clk/qcom/gcc-ipq5332.c
> +++ b/drivers/clk/qcom/gcc-ipq5332.c
> @@ -87,6 +87,19 @@ static struct clk_alpha_pll_postdiv gpll0 = {
> },
> };
>
> +static struct clk_alpha_pll_postdiv gpll0_out_aux = {
> + .offset = 0x20000,
> + .regs = clk_alpha_pll_regs[CLK_ALPHA_PLL_TYPE_STROMER_PLUS],
> + .width = 4,
> + .clkr.hw.init = &(struct clk_init_data) {
const initdata
> + .name = "gpll0_out_aux",
> + .parent_hws = (const struct clk_hw *[]) {
> + &gpll0_main.clkr.hw },
> + .num_parents = 1,
> + .ops = &clk_alpha_pll_postdiv_ro_ops,
> + },
> +};
> +
> static struct clk_alpha_pll gpll2_main = {
> .offset = 0x21000,
> .regs = clk_alpha_pll_regs[CLK_ALPHA_PLL_TYPE_STROMER_PLUS],
